The "Sunbeam Snow Globe" Effect

You know that moment when the late afternoon sun hits your living room window just right, and you suddenly realize the air is sparkling with thousands of floating particles of hair and dust?

That is what your HVAC system is dealing with 24/7.

Every time your dog shakes off after a walk, or your cat gets the 3:00 AM zoomies, they launch microscopic skin flakes (dander) and hair into the air. Because dander is incredibly lightweight, it stays airborne much longer than regular household dust. Eventually, the suction of your HVAC system pulls all of it straight into your air filter.

 The Reality: In a pet-free home, an air filter catches mostly inert dust. In a pet-owning home, the filter acts like a giant, static-charged lint roller. It fills up—and clogs—exponentially faster.

What Happens When the "Lint Roller" Gets Full?

When a filter gets caked in pet hair and dander, it stops acting like a filter and starts acting like a wall. This triggers a miserable domino effect for your home:

  • The Allergy Recirculation: A clogged filter can't trap new particles. Instead, the dander simply bypasses the filter and blows right back out of your vents, triggering sneezing and watery eyes.

  • The "Why is it so hot in here?" Factor: The wall of fur restricts airflow, making it incredibly hard for your system to push warm or cool air into your living room.

  • The Silent Money Pit: Because the system is suffocating, the blower motor has to work twice as hard. This drives up your monthly energy bill and dramatically shortens the lifespan of your expensive HVAC equipment.

The Pet Owner’s Filter Timeline

If you are buying premium kibble and scheduling vet visits, you also need to schedule your filter changes. Throw out the generic guidelines on the packaging and follow this reality-based timeline:

Household Type Recommended Change Frequency
No Pets (The Baseline) Every 60–90 days
One Pet (Short hair) Every 45–60 days
Heavy Shedders (Huskies, Goldens) Every 30 days
The "Zoo" (Multiple pets) Every 20–30 days
Pet Owners with Allergies Every 20–30 days (Strictly)

3 Insider Hacks to Keep Your Air Clear

Want to make your filters last a little longer and keep your house smelling less like dander city? Try these pro-moves:

  • Brush Them Outside: It sounds simple, but aggressively brushing your heavy-shedding dog inside the house just launches the hair directly into your return vents. Take the grooming session to the backyard.

  • Check Your Vent Clearance: Is your cat's favorite plush bed pushed right up against the main return vent grille? Move it. You are basically feeding dander directly into the machine's intake.

  • Wash the Pet Bedding: Dog beds and cat blankets are dander magnets. Washing them weekly in hot water removes a massive source of the airborne particles that eventually clog your filter.
